LS19 6AS is a sought-after residential area located 0.3km from Cambridge in Yeadon. Administratively it sits within Guiseley & Rawdon ward and the Pudsey constituency.
One of the more sought-after postcodes in LS19, LS19 6AS offers a suburban renting area with semi-detached homes and family households. An average age of 42 puts this squarely in mixed-family territory — professional couples, school-age children households, and established residents all sharing the streets. 72%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.
Safety: Crime rates are low here at 38 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. The area ranks among the least deprived 20% in England — a strong signal of community wellbeing, good schools, and low crime.
Census 2021 statistics for LS19 6AS are sourced from Output Area E00056832 (shared with 17 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.

gavel Crime Overview 12 Months (up to 2026-02)
LS19 6AS has low crime rates — 38 incidents per 1,000 residents. The most reported categories are violence and sexual offences and shoplifting. Commercial streets and transport hubs naturally generate more incidents than quiet residential roads.
